WebAs a bird lover, there are things that you can do to help the local birds beat the cold of winter. Most importantly, you should provide the birds with plenty of fatty food sources such as suet, seeds and nuts. Don’t forget to supply fresh water as well. Web21 mrt. 2024 · When it comes to severe cold weather, the best option to go for is a heater. However, it is important to monitor the heat from time to time because too much heat may also affect the health of the bird. Heat lamps are quite similar to heaters and can be counted as a lite version of heaters.
Web12 apr. 2024 · If you suspect that a bird is in shock, keep an eye out for some key warning signs: the bird may seem weak and unresponsive, breathing rapidly, have pale or discolored comb and wattles, be cold to the touch, not be interested in food and have dilated pupils. These are all red flags that something’s not right.
